(C) SUMMARY: HMG is unlikely to attend the Global Nuclear Energy Partnership (GNEP) Ministerial on May 21 in Washington. Given the pending HMG decision on the expansion of nuclear technology, HMG believes that attending the GNEP meeting would attract attention to its sensitive, domestic nuclear issue. When the domestic consultation period on the UK energy white paper ends in September, HMG plans to publicly support GNEP. END SUMMARY ¶3. (C) Mel Draper, Department of Trade and Industry's (DTI) Director for Nonproliferation, told EmbOffs on April 16 that HMG does not plan to send officials from London to the May 1 GNEP pre-meeting, nor is it likely that the UK would attend the Ministerial-level meeting (ref A). Stephen Walsgrove, head of the DTI Nuclear Consultations and Liabilities Unit, said the UK embassy in Washington may participate in the May 1 meeting. ¶4. (C) Draper and Walsgrove said it would be difficult to send even an observer to the Ministerial meeting. They told us that to publicly support GNEP during the same period HMG releases and begins conducting public consultations of its energy policy white paper would draw more negative publicity to this already challenging domestic situation, in which HMG is accused of having made up its mind on nuclear energy without properly consulting the public. (NOTE: Prime Minister Blair and DTI Secretary Darling continue to state publicly that HMG will support nuclear power within its energy mix, as it has a role to play in cutting emissions and providing energy security. END NOTE.) ¶5. (C) Per EmbOffs' request, Walsgrove will provide HMG comments on the GNEP Statement of Principles. (NOTE: We believe taking HMG views into consideration will facilitate official HMG endorsement of GNEP in the autumn. END NOTE.) Additionally, Neil Tuley, DTI Principal Safeguards Advisor, told EmbOffs that the UK will need additional details on the "back end" of GNEP, including the plans to deal with nuclear waste material from spent fuel. If the UK reprocesses spent fuel, UK legislation requires the nuclear waste byproduct to be exported to the country requesting the reprocessing. HMG suspects other countries would have the same legal restrictions. ¶6. (C) ACTION REQUEST: Please provide any additional details on GNEP that can be passed to HMG. In particular, HMG is interested in the plans for dealing with spent fuel. HMG would like to know if the USG is facing the same legislative issues on nuclear waste and, if so, how the USG is dealing with the issue. HMG also would be interested in knowing if there have been any updates to the GNEP plan since their last briefing (March 2006) in London from USG officials (ref B). END ACTION REQUEST.
